Who will win today’s match, SA W vs SCO W Match Prediction: South Africa Women will take on Scotland Women in Match 11 of the ICC Women’s T20 World Cup 2024 at the Dubai International Cricket Stadium on Wednesday, October 9. South Africa, coming off a seven-wicket loss to England, will look to bounce back with a dominating win over Scotland. Despite strong individual performances from Laura Wolvaardt and Marizanne Kapp, South Africa struggled with consistency in their second match, particularly in the middle order, which left them with a below-par total of 124/6. Their bowling, led by Kapp and Ayabonga Khaka, remains a strength, but they’ll need more from the likes of Chloe Tryon and Sune Luus to tighten things up and control the game.
Scotland, on the other hand, is at the bottom of the Group B standings following back-to-back defeats. They will need significant improvements to challenge South Africa, especially with the bat, as their total of 99/8 in the loss to West Indies was far from competitive. Their openers, particularly Saskia Horley and Sarah Bryce, need to give Scotland a solid foundation if they are to post a challenging total. While their bowling has shown some promise, Scotland will need to execute their plans more effectively to stem the tide against a potent South African lineup. SA-W vs SCO-W Pitch Report: Women’s T20 World Cup 2024
The pitch at Dubai International Cricket Stadium has been tough for batters, offering some assistance to bowlers, particularly in the powerplay. Scoring runs will be challenging, and maintaining wickets in hand is crucial for posting a competitive total. Winning the toss and opting to bowl first will be an advantage, as the surface is likely to slow down and become more difficult to bat on later in the game.
